Many keyboards implement Fn keys poorly, leading to user frustration. Some models, like WASD Code and Keychron, handle Fn functions better, but widespread issues remain.
A user on Hacker News has criticized the implementation of Fn keys on many consumer keyboards, citing frequent malfunctions and design flaws that cause user frustration.
The user describes how certain keyboards repurpose F1 through F12 keys for specific functions, such as volume control or sleep mode, reducing their utility for traditional purposes. A common issue is that switching to a ‘standard’ mode—where F-keys behave as originally intended—can be reset unintentionally, especially after battery changes or power loss, causing accidental triggers like system sleep.
Examples of better design are cited, including the WASD Code keyboard and Keychron K10, which retain user preferences and provide easy toggling between modes. These models treat Fn functions as low-impact, reversible operations, avoiding the frustrations experienced with less well-designed keyboards.

Common Problems with Fn Keys in Consumer Keyboards
Since their introduction in 1965, F-keys have often been repurposed for additional functions, especially in compact or multimedia keyboards. Many manufacturers assign special functions like volume or sleep to these keys, but implementation varies widely. Some keyboards require holding a Fn key to access traditional functions, while others switch modes automatically or reset unexpectedly, leading to user frustration.

Key Questions
Why do some keyboards reset their Fn mode unexpectedly?
This often occurs due to power loss, battery changes, or firmware resets that do not preserve user settings, especially on cheaper or poorly designed models.
Are there keyboards that handle Fn keys well?
Yes, models like the WASD Code and Keychron K10 retain user preferences and offer reliable mode switching, making them preferable for users who frequently use Fn functions.
Can I disable the problematic Fn functions on my keyboard?
In some cases, BIOS or OS settings allow disabling certain functions, but many keyboards do not support this, leaving users reliant on hardware design quality.
